Who established the William Penn Foundation in 1945?

Otto Haas and his wife Phoebe established the organization during 1945. They named it the Phoebe Waterman Foundation to honor her mother.

What are the three core areas of focus for the William Penn Foundation?

The foundation fosters rich cultural expression among local residents, strengthens children's futures through targeted programs, and builds deep connections to nature and community. Official statements outline these three distinct areas of focus for all future activities.
